When oxygen supplies cannot be kept up and the oxidative metabolism cannot produce all the ATP required, there is a switch to processes that break down glucose and glycogen to lactic acid which diffuses into the blood stream.

Creatine phosphate is a substance that aids in the formation of ATP rapidly.

Creatine phosphate + ADP <>ATP + creatine

What types of organisms go through anaerobic respiration?

Anaerobic respiration is carried out by organisms such as bacteria, archaea, and some fungi that can thrive in environments with low or no oxygen. These organisms generate energy through processes like fermentation or anaerobic respiration in the absence of oxygen.
